A leading engineering consulting firm in the UK is seeking a Business Development Manager to drive commercial growth and expand opportunities within the power and infrastructure sectors. The role involves developing strategies, managing client relationships, and collaborating with teams to enhance market presence.
Ideal candidates will have a relevant qualification and proven business development experience in engineering consultancy.
Offering competitive salary, professional development, and flexible working arrangements, this role supports the global Net Zero agenda.

How to prepare for a job interview at Aldwych Consulting
✨Know Your Stuff
Make sure you understand the power and infrastructure sectors inside out. Research the latest trends, challenges, and opportunities in sustainable infrastructure. This will not only impress your interviewers but also help you articulate how your experience aligns with their needs.
✨Showcase Your Experience
Prepare specific examples from your past roles that demonstrate your business development skills. Highlight successful strategies you've implemented and how they contributed to growth. Use metrics where possible to quantify your achievements – numbers speak volumes!
✨Build Rapport
Remember, interviews are as much about personality as they are about qualifications. Be personable and engage with your interviewers. Ask insightful questions about their current projects and challenges, showing genuine interest in their work and how you can contribute.
✨Align with Their Values
Since this role supports the global Net Zero agenda, be prepared to discuss your commitment to sustainability. Share any relevant experiences or initiatives you've been involved in that align with their mission. This will show that you're not just a fit for the role, but also for their company culture.
